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Switch install referrer tracking to new AIDL based API #281

Open
d4rken opened this issue Dec 10, 2019 · 6 comments
Open

Switch install referrer tracking to new AIDL based API #281

d4rken opened this issue Dec 10, 2019 · 6 comments

Comments

@d4rken
Copy link
Member

d4rken commented Dec 10, 2019

Thanks to @Tolriq for the heads up.

The broadcast method will stop working on 01.03.2020.

https://android-developers.googleblog.com/2019/11/still-using-installbroadcast-switch-to.html

@Tolriq
Copy link
Contributor

Tolriq commented Dec 10, 2019

I may look into it next year, but since it seems that the Google library is closed source, it should probably be proposed as an optional module.

Not sure direct AIDL code is worth it, specially when, for example, they now will prevent Play Billing direct AIDL usage to force their libraries.

@Tolriq
Copy link
Contributor

Tolriq commented Jan 13, 2020

After a quick look, that Google library currently adds some insane permissions and in all cases require a new permission even from AIDL.

I do not care enough about the provided data to work on it sorry :( But in all case if anyone does it I highly recommend that it's made as an optional module as closed source + permission.

@Tolriq
Copy link
Contributor

Tolriq commented Jan 26, 2020

BTW @d4rken anyway to have a new official release with my patches so I can stop managing a custom aar? :)

@d4rken
Copy link
Member Author

d4rken commented Jan 29, 2020

Sorry for the late reply, busy 😅. You mean the patches from December?
Yeah I can make a release for that (hopefully) later today.

@risayew
Copy link

risayew commented Feb 21, 2020

Hi everybody, is this problem solved?

@d4rken
Copy link
Member Author

d4rken commented Feb 24, 2020

Not solved, ticket still open ;).

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

3 participants